Service Agreement Notifications (SAN)

This service allows a referring organisation to be notified of changes made by the Service Provider to Service Agreement so that they are able to keep their own systems up to date.  Service Manager and its associated systems will raise a notification each time a change takes place and this notification will contain a snapshot of the whole Service Agreement as resulting from that change.


The Service Agreement Notification will use the same framework as for Referrals and Acknowledgements – i.e. the notification will form one of the payloads in a Distribution Envelope.  The Service Provider expect that a BusinessAckv10 will be returned to them on successful receipt of a Service Agreement Notification.


As with other document types, a Distribution Envelope may contain one or more payloads.


On successful receipt of a Service Agreement Notification a BusinessAckv10 should be raised and returned to the Service Provider.  The PayloadId of the Service Agreement Notification is expected in the Acknowledgement.  This framework allows the Service Provider to detect and resend unprocessed notifications.
